Tabtastic now provides all tournaments with a Tournament Page, even without a Tabtastic plan, giving you a place to put important information about your tournament. Tabtastic now also has a Tournament Browser, which shows ongoing and upcoming tournaments on the platform.

The description allows you to write an introductory message about your tournament, and can also be used for additional information about the tournament. The description supports a limited subset of Markdown, similar to what Discord messages supports.
Markup | Result |
---|---|
**Bold** | Bold |
*Italic* | Italic |
__Underlined__ | Underlined |
[Link](https://tabtastic.net) | Link |
The schedule is dynamic, you create it in your tournament’s timezone, but it display’s in the participant’s local timezone, which helps to eliminate confusion and bad conversions. When displaying in the participant’s local timezone, it will automatically account for daylight savings time, however you still have to manually account for DST when setting your tournament’s timezone. Tabtastic splits the schedule by day to make it clear which items apply to which days, and it will automatically sort items by ascending sort time (so no need to re-sort schedule items).
